Webmoment of inertia, in physics, quantitative measure of the rotational inertia of a body—i.e., the opposition that the body exhibits to having its speed of rotation about an axis altered by the application of a torque (turning force). The axis may be internal or external and may or may not be fixed. WebA solid cylinder’s moment of inertia can be determined using the following formula; I = ½ MR 2. Here, M = total mass and R = radius of the cylinder and the axis is about its centre. The second moment of area, more commonly known as the moment of inertia, I, of a cross section is an indication of a structural member's ability to resist bending. (Note 1) I x and I y are the moments of inertia about the x- and y- axes, respectively, and are calculated by: I x = ∫ y 2 dA.
